c是什么编程元件
-
C是一种高级程序设计语言,常用于开发各种应用程序和系统软件。C语言是一种通用的、面向过程的编程语言,具有简洁、高效、易读性强的特点。
C语言最初由贝尔实验室的Dennis Ritchie于1972年开发,用于实现UNIX操作系统。由于其效率高、可移植性强的特点,C语言很快在计算机科学领域获得了广泛应用。目前,C语言已经成为一种基础编程语言,在计算机科学教育中被广泛教授和使用。
C语言具有强大的控制结构和丰富的数据类型,使得程序员可以灵活地进行程序开发。C语言的语法简洁,易于理解和学习。它提供了丰富的库函数,用于处理输入输出、字符串操作、内存管理等功能,方便程序员快速开发应用程序。
C语言可以在不同的平台上编译和运行,在各种操作系统和计算机体系结构上都有广泛的支持。程序员可以使用C语言开发各种应用程序,包括桌面应用、嵌入式系统、游戏开发、网络编程等。
总之,C语言是一种功能强大、灵活且广泛应用的编程元件,对于想要学习编程或从事软件开发的人来说是必备的基础知识。通过掌握C语言,可以更好地理解计算机底层原理和算法,为进一步学习其他编程语言奠定基础。
1年前 -
C是一种通用的高级编程语言,被广泛用于开发各种应用程序和系统软件。下面是关于C的五个编程元件:
-
语法:C语言的语法简单明了,具有类似自然语言的结构,易于理解和学习。它由一系列的关键字、标识符、运算符和语句组成,可以用来表达算法和逻辑。
-
数据类型:C语言提供了多种数据类型,包括整型、浮点型、字符型等,可以根据需要选择合适的数据类型来存储和操作数据。此外,C还支持结构体和枚举等用户自定义的复合数据类型。
-
控制结构:C语言提供了多种控制结构,包括顺序结构、选择结构和循环结构,可以根据条件和需求来控制程序的执行流程。通过条件语句(如if语句和switch语句)和循环语句(如for循环和while循环),开发者可以实现不同的逻辑控制。
-
函数:C语言支持函数的定义和调用,函数是一段完成特定任务的独立代码块,可以重复使用,提高了代码的可维护性和可重用性。开发者可以自定义函数来封装复杂的逻辑,使程序的结构更加清晰和模块化。
-
指针:C语言引入了指针的概念,指针是用来存储变量内存地址的变量。通过指针,可以直接访问和修改内存中的数据,对于一些底层操作和性能优化非常有用。指针还可以用于动态内存分配和数据结构的实现。
总之,C语言作为一种强大而灵活的编程语言,具备了语法简单、数据类型丰富、控制结构多样、函数模块化以及指针操作等五个重要的编程元件,使得开发者能够编写高效、可靠的程序。
1年前 -
-
C是一种通用、高级的编程语言,也是一种被广泛使用的编程元件。C语言是由贝尔实验室的Dennis M. Ritchie于1972年开发的。C语言被广泛应用于系统开发、嵌入式系统、游戏开发以及科学计算等领域。
在C语言的编程元件中,主要包括数据类型、运算符、语句、函数和库等。
-
数据类型:
C语言提供了一些基本的数据类型,包括整型(int)、字符型(char)、浮点型(float)、双精度浮点型(double)等。此外,C语言还允许用户自定义数据类型,通过结构体(struct)和枚举(enum)来创建自己的数据类型。 -
运算符:
C语言提供了一系列的运算符,用于进行数据的运算和逻辑处理。常见的运算符包括算术运算符(+、-、*、/等)、关系运算符(>, <, ==等)、逻辑运算符(&&、||、!等)以及位运算符(&, |, ^等)等。 -
语句:
C语言中的语句用于表达具体的操作和逻辑控制。常见的语句包括赋值语句、条件语句(if-else)、循环语句(for、while、do-while)、跳转语句(break、continue、return)等。 -
函数:
函数是C语言的基本组成单位,它能够完成特定的任务,并且可以被多次调用。在C语言中,函数定义由返回类型、函数名和参数列表组成。函数可以用于封装代码、提高代码的复用性和模块化。 -
库:
C语言提供了一系列的标准库函数,以及一些扩展库函数。标准库函数包括输入输出函数(如printf、scanf)、数学函数(如sqrt、sin、cos)、字符串处理函数(如strcpy、strcat)等。扩展库函数可以通过引用和包含相应的头文件来使用,例如图形库(如OpenGL)、网络库(如socket编程)等。
总结起来,C语言作为一种编程元件,具有丰富的数据类型、运算符、语句、函数和库,它可以用来开发各种类型的应用程序,包括桌面应用、嵌入式系统和科学计算等。C语言简洁高效的特点使得其成为程序员们应用广泛的编程语言之一。
1年前 -